The grievance of the Petitioner is that proposal with regard to her transfer from the unaided to the aided establishment, dated 1st October, 2023 was served on Respondent No.5 on 13th December, 2023. Since then the proposal is kept pending and no decision is rendered thereon.
2.
Insofar as the stand of the State Government that the Government Resolution dated 29th April, 2024 and the Government Circular dated 3rd October, 2024 would vest power in the State Government / Committee to decide a pending proposal under Rule 41-A of the Maharashtra Employees Of Private Schools (Conditions
of Service) Rules, 1981, we find that the said stand is now clearly watered down by this Court vide order dated 3rd February, 2025 passed in Writ Petition No.1021 of 2025, at the Aurangabad Bench. An earlier circular dated 1a December, 2022 staying the operation of Rule 41-A, has already been struck down by this Court in Friends Social Circle, Akola and Others v/s. State of Maharashtra and Others.1 The Government Resolution dated 29th April, 2024 issued thereafter, has also been held to be unsustainable. 3.
As such, the proposal of the Petitioner would be considered by Respondent No.5, on it's own merits, in the light of Rule 41-A, within a period of 30 days.

All contentions of the parties are kept open since this Court has not expressed any view on the merits of the proposal. 5.
With the above observations/directions, this Writ Petition is disposed off.
6.
If the proposals are rejected for any reason, a reasoned 2023 SCCOnLine Bom 1503
order shall be passed. If the proposals are accepted, further steps for grant of Shalarth ID, shall be initiated promptly. 7.
This was a fit case for initiating action under Section 10 of the Maharashtra Government Servants Regulation of Transfers and Prevention of Delay in Discharge of Official Duties Act, 2005 since, the proposal has been kept pending for more than 15 months. 8.
The learned AGP submits that the Education Officer Mr. Maharudra Nale, Raigad Zilla Parishad Alibaug, will ensure that henceforth, he will not keep any matters pending and he will not cause any delay in matters before him. If there is any further instance of this type, this Court may initiate action against him. 9.
In view of such request, we are not initiating any action under Section (10) of the Act.
